About Saba Baskoylu

Saba Baskoylu is a scholar working on Aging, Endocrine and Autonomic Systems, Molecular Biology, Cellular and Molecular Neuroscience and Neurology, having authored 9 papers that have together received 238 indexed citations. Recurring topics across this work include Genetics, Aging, and Longevity in Model Organisms (8 papers), Circadian rhythm and melatonin (5 papers), Prion Diseases and Protein Misfolding (2 papers), Amyotrophic Lateral Sclerosis Research (2 papers), Neurobiology and Insect Physiology Research (1 paper), Ion channel regulation and function (1 paper), Spaceflight effects on biology (1 paper) and Photoreceptor and optogenetics research (1 paper). The work is most often cited by research in Aging (100 citations), Behavioral Neuroscience (37 citations), Endocrine and Autonomic Systems (45 citations), Biological Psychiatry (12 citations) and Neurology (43 citations). Saba Baskoylu has collaborated with scholars based in United States, United Kingdom and Austria. Frequent co-authors include Kevin G. Bath, Gabriela Manzano-Nieves, Anne C. Hart, Steven W. Flavell, Stephanie Yu, Nathan Cermak, Patrick O’Hern, Sarah Kim, Maria Dimitriadi and Netta Cohen. Their work appears in journals such as eLife, Scientific Reports, Journal of Neurogenetics, PLoS Genetics and Cell Reports.
